Final Blox Rodenticide, manufactured by Bell Laboratories Inc., are weatherable rodenticide bait blocks designed to eliminate meadow voles and various types of rats or mice.

Designed with the potent active ingredient Brodifacoum 0.005%, which is also mixed with irresistible food-grade ingredients to further entice labeled pests to consume this bait. It will begins to kill targeted rodents 4 to 5 days after the first initial ingestion of the bait.

Final Blox Rodenticide can be placed around indoor or outdoor areas where rodent activity is found. With the paraffin wax coating, Final Blox Rodenticide will maintain effectiveness in various types of weather. This effective single feed bait is ideal for use around residential areas, manufacturing plants or restaurants where rodents are not welcomed.

Tools Needed

Bait stations are not required for the use of Final Blox Rodenticide, however they are highly recommended, especially for areas where non-targeted animals, pets or children have access to infested areas where bait will be applied.

How to Use

Bait station placement

  • Step 1: Determine the areas where rodent activity has occurred (along walls, gnawed openings, corners, concealed places, etc.). Proceed to remove as much alternative food as possible with a thorough cleanup.
  • Step 2: As soon as rodent activity is found, place Final Blox Rodenticide in and around infested areas. Depending on the severity, use up to 22 blocks per 15 to 30 feet to kill rats and use 1 to 2 blocks every 8 to 12 feet to kill mice and voles. We recommend that if using bait stations, place empty bait stations around infested areas for few days to win over the rodents' trust before baiting with Final Blox.
  • Step 3: Keep fresh Final Blox available in bait stations or in areas where bait is being placed, until rodent activity has stopped.  Remove all old bait and dead rodents from the area as soon as possible.

Where to Use

Final Blox Rodenticide can be used in indoor or outdoor areas where rat, mice or meadow vole activity is evident. They can be placed in between walls where rodents hide, around the perimeter of homes, restaurants, hotels, manufacturing plants, and barnyards. When using bait stations, place the bait stations every 10 to 20 feet apart surrounding the perimeter of the structure or area where rodents are found. For best results place the bait stations up against a wall where the holes entering the stations are closest to the wall.

When to Use

Final Blox Rodenticide can be used any time rat, mice or meadow vole activity is seen. When feces, chew marks or black scuff marks are detected, rats or mice are most likely in the area. The sooner Final Blox Rodenticide bait is used, the more effective it will be to eliminate them.

Safety Information

Final Blox Rodenticide is safe to use around children, pets, and livestock when used according to the label. To ensure maximum safety, use tamper-proof bait stations. This will keep the rodent from carrying the bait away to be found by an innocent animal or child later on. Always wear the proper personal protective equipment (PPE) with applying Final Blox Rodenticide.

Special Considerations

Final Blox Rodenticide comes with pre-drilled holes for easy installation in bait stations or to hang in sewers with a wire. Follow the labeled instructions for detailed use.

  3. Q:If my dog ate this how soon would she show symptoms?
    11/30/21
    A:I am a veterinarian. If your dog potentially ate this rodenticide you should go to the ER immediately to have a coagulation panel tested. Rodenticide toxicity can be fatal and the sooner it’s detected the better chance your dog has at survival.

  4. Q:If a dog was to eat a dead mouse after being poisoned, would it cause harm to the dog?
    11/8/21
    A:This product is extremely toxic to mammals and birds. Dogs, cats and other predatory and scavenging mammals and birds might be poisoned if they feed upon animals that have eaten Final Blox Rodenticide.
